β-Silyl alkynoates: Versatile reagents for biocompatible and selective amide bond formation DOI Creative Commons
Khokan Choudhuri, Zhenguo Zhang, Teck‐Peng Loh

et al.

Science Advances, Journal Year: 2024, Volume and Issue: 10(38)

Published: Sept. 18, 2024

The study introduces a previously unidentified method for amide bond formation that addresses several limitations of conventional approaches. It uses the β-silyl alkynoate molecule, where alkynyl group activates ester efficient formation, while bulky TIPS (triisopropylsilane) prevents unwanted 1,4-addition reactions. This approach exhibits high chemoselectivity amines, making compatible with wide range substrates, including secondary and targets specific ε-amino lysine among native amino ester’s derivatives. maintains stereochemistry during removal, allowing versatile platform postsynthesis modifications such as click reactions peptide-drug conjugations. These advancements hold substantial promise pharmaceutical development peptide engineering, opening avenues research applications.

A Promising Compound for Green Multiresponsive Materials Based on Acyl Carrier Protein DOI
Mert Acar, Duccio Tatini,

Alberto Fidi

et al.

Langmuir, Journal Year: 2024, Volume and Issue: 40(24), P. 12381 - 12393

Published: June 5, 2024

A gel that exhibits intrinsically multiple-responsive behavior was prepared from an oligopeptide and studied. ACP(65-74) is active decapeptide fragment of acyl carrier protein. We investigated 3% w/v ACP(65-74)-NH2 self-healing physical gels in water, glycerol carbonate (GC), their mixtures. The morphology by optical, birefringence, confocal laser scanning microscopy, circular dichroism, Fourier transform infrared, fluorescence spectroscopy experiments. found all samples possess pH responsiveness with fully reversible sol-to-gel transitions. rheological properties depend on the temperature solvent composition. dependence water shows a peculiar similar to thermoresponsive polymer solutions. results reveal presence several β-sheet structures amyloid aggregates, offering valuable insights into fibrillation mechanism amyloids different media.

Multi‐Colored Aqueous Ink for Rewritable Paper DOI
Nikita Das, Chandan Maity

Small, Journal Year: 2024, Volume and Issue: 20(42)

Published: July 16, 2024

As sustainable and eco-friendly replacements to conventional paper, rewritable paper is a very attractive alternative for communication, information circulation, storage. Development made using chromogenic materials that change its color in presence of external stimuli. However, the new techniques have faced several major challenges including feasible operational method, approach. Herein, simple, convenient, strategy described preparation substrate, multi colored ink efficient use writing, painting or printing purpose. In addition, writing with "invisible ink" on can be realized potential anti-counterfeiting application. The written, painted, printed substrate easily erased an aqueous solution. Thus, original retrieved reused multiple times. Besides, written retained prolonged time at ambient conditions. Overall, this approach shows as prototype multicolor writing/painting application, offering solution reducing waste promoting environmental stewardship.

TFPN-mediated racemization/epimerization-free amide and peptide bond formation DOI
Jinhua Yang,

Dou Zhang,

Yajing Chang

et al.

Organic Chemistry Frontiers, Journal Year: 2024, Volume and Issue: 11(19), P. 5422 - 5428

Published: Jan. 1, 2024

A new electron-deficient aromatic-based coupling reagent, tetrafluorophthalonitrile (TFPN), designed according to the concept of dual reagents, is developed facilitate amide and peptide bond formation in a one-pot, two-step manner.
